SHANGHAI, Dec. 19 (SMM) – Base metal prices on the SHFE are expected to swing widely this week, Shanghai Metals Market predicts.
“Foreign traders are expected to gradually exit the market with the nearing Christmas holiday, and so market focus will be on China, which just concluded its central economic work conference,” SMM says.

Copper: 46,000-46,500 yuan per tonne
Aluminum: 12,500-12,960 yuan per tonne
Lead: 19,000-19,500 yuan per tonne
Zinc: 22,300-22,800 yuan per tonne
Tin: 148,000-150,000 yuan per tonne
Nickel: 93,800-95,600 yuan per tonne
Note: Prices all above are for most-actively traded contract on the SHFE.
